Shift in Investment Focus: Due to uncertainty from Trump's trade policies, investors are increasingly turning to Europe for stability, with over $100 billion flowing into European equity funds this year, while U.S. outflows have also surged.
Need for Regulatory Improvement: Despite the positive investment trend, there is pressure on Europe to enhance regulations and fulfill spending commitments to maintain investor confidence and capitalize on the current momentum.
